What a Virtual Receptionist for Small Business Does.

A virtual receptionist for small business answers your calls, books appointments and captures leads without hiring front-desk staff. Voksha starts at $14 per month for 15 calls with $1 per additional call, compared with $99 to $350 per month plus per-minute usage from human virtual receptionist services.

A virtual receptionist for a small business answers incoming calls on behalf of the business without being physically on site. It greets the caller, answers common questions, qualifies the enquiry, books appointments and routes urgent calls, replacing the need for a full-time front-desk hire.
